    The Reading Bench, (sculpture).
    Artist: 
    Billig, Marcia, sculptor.
    Title: 
    The Reading Bench, (sculpture).
    Dates: 
    1989. Copyrighted 1989.
    Digital Reference: 
    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image Image
    Medium: 
    Sculpture: bronze; Base: granite.
    Dimensions: 
    Sculpture: approx. 6 x 4 x 2 ft.; Base: approx. 2 x 4 x 2 ft.
    Inscription: 
    (copyright symbol) 1989 Marcia Billig (Founder's mark) signed Founder's mark appears.
    Description: 
    Four students reading books are balances on top of each other in a pyramid. At the bottom of the pyramid is a boy, lying on his stomach, reading a book with his feet in the air and a terrapin on his back. He balances a smaller boy with glasses on his raised legs. The second boy has a bird perched on his uplifted proper right foot and holds an open book in his proper right hand. His head rests on the head of a standing girl with shoulder-length hair that holds a folio-sized journal in her hands. She wears a cap and knee-length skirt. Balanced on the girl's head and the second boy's proper left foot is another girl, lying on her back with an open book balanced on her stomach. She has her hair in a pony-tail, wears pants and ankle-high boots. A cat is balanced on her raised feet.

    Owner: 
    Administered by Montgomery County Public Schools, Division of Construction, 850 Hungerford Drive, Rockville, Maryland 20850
    Located Strawberry Knoll Elementary School, 18820 Strawberry Knoll Road, Gaithersburg, Maryland
    Remarks: 
    The sculpture cost $20,000. IAS files contain an excerpt of an April 12, 1988 memorandum from the Office of the Superintendent of Schools, Montgomery County Public Schools.
